在数字化时代,掌握一门编程语言无疑为个人职业发展增添了强大的竞争力。Java作为一门历史悠久、应用广泛的编程语言,深受开发者喜爱。本文将带领大家从零开始,轻松掌握Java项目搭建与编程技巧。
初识Java
Java是一种面向对象的编程语言,由Sun Microsystems公司于1995年推出。Java的特点是“一次编写,到处运行”,这意味着编写的Java程序可以在任何安装了Java虚拟机(JVM)的设备上运行。以下是Java的一些基本概念:
1. 面向对象编程
面向对象编程(OOP)是一种编程范式,它将数据和行为封装在对象中。Java语言通过类(Class)和对象(Object)来实现面向对象编程。
2. 标准库
Java提供了丰富的标准库,包括数据结构、输入输出、网络通信等。这些库可以帮助开发者快速完成各种任务。
3. 跨平台性
Java的跨平台特性使得开发者可以编写一次代码,然后在不同操作系统上运行。
Java项目搭建
在开始编写Java代码之前,我们需要搭建一个Java开发环境。以下是搭建Java项目的基本步骤:
1. 安装Java开发工具包(JDK)
JDK是Java开发的核心组件,包括Java编译器、运行时环境等。在官方网站下载并安装适合自己操作系统的JDK版本。
2. 配置环境变量
在安装JDK后,需要配置环境变量,以便在命令行中运行Java命令。
3. 选择IDE
集成开发环境(IDE)可以帮助开发者更高效地编写代码。常见的Java IDE有Eclipse、IntelliJ IDEA和NetBeans等。选择一个适合自己的IDE,并安装。
4. 创建项目
在IDE中创建一个新的Java项目,并设置项目名称、位置等参数。
Java编程基础
下面介绍一些Java编程的基础知识:
1. 变量和数据类型
变量用于存储数据,Java提供了多种数据类型,如整数、浮点数、字符等。
2. 运算符和表达式
运算符用于对变量进行操作,例如加、减、乘、除等。表达式是由运算符和变量组成的式子。
3. 控制语句
控制语句用于控制程序的执行流程,如if语句、for循环、while循环等。
4. 面向对象编程
在Java中,类和对象是核心概念。通过定义类和创建对象,可以实现面向对象编程。
Java项目实战
以下是一个简单的Java项目实战案例——计算器:
import java.util.Scanner;
public class Calculator {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.println("请输入第一个数:");
double num1 = scanner.nextDouble();
System.out.println("请输入第二个数:");
double num2 = scanner.nextDouble();
System.out.println("请选择运算符:+、-、*、/、%");
String operator = scanner.next();
double result = 0;
switch (operator) {
case "+":
result = num1 + num2;
break;
case "-":
result = num1 - num2;
break;
case "*":
result = num1 * num2;
break;
case "/":
result = num1 / num2;
break;
case "%":
result = num1 % num2;
break;
default:
System.out.println("无效的运算符!");
return;
}
System.out.println("结果是:" + result);
}
}
通过以上案例,我们可以了解到Java编程的基本流程,包括输入、处理和输出。
总结
从零开始,掌握Java项目搭建与编程技巧并非难事。只要认真学习、多加实践,相信你一定可以成为一名优秀的Java开发者。希望本文能对你有所帮助。
